From Casual Shooter to Competitive Addict

Kristen learned to shoot when she was 18. But it wasn’t until she moved to Texas that her passion truly ignited. Hoping to make friends, she joined a local women’s group. What started as a way to be social quickly turned into a lifelong pursuit.

“I found out about competition and I got the bug,” she said. “It’s like a tattoo or a bag of chips. You just can’t stop at one.”

She moved from static shooting to dynamic USPSA and IDPA stages. Soon, other women were asking for help—how to shoot, what to buy, where to start.

“Maybe you should pay me,” she joked. That’s when she became an instructor.

Her focus? Helping women shoot with skill and confidence. And with her background in tech and marketing, it was only a matter of time before she joined Laser Ammo.

The Laser Ammo Connection

Laser Ammo USA Inc. was founded in 2009 by Israeli and U.S. military veterans. Their goal? Bring dry fire training into the modern age.

Kristen had already been sponsored by the company as a competitor. When a role opened up, she brought her unique experience to the table. She now leads their marketing, connecting cutting-edge tech with the needs of real shooters.

SureStrike: Making Dry Fire Training Smarter

The SureStrike™ laser cartridge is one of Laser Ammo’s flagship tools. It fits into your firearm’s chamber and emits a laser pulse when the trigger is pulled. That pulse interacts with targets or simulators like the Smokeless Range.

Kristen loves how accessible it makes training. “It’s one thing to pull the trigger,” she said. “It’s another to see where your shot lands.”

For new shooters, that visual feedback builds confidence. For experienced ones, it sharpens precision. And it all happens without a single round of live ammo.

The Smokeless Range: Virtual, But Real

The Smokeless Range® is a digital training simulator. It lets you practice with laser-enabled firearms in realistic virtual environments. Whether you’re running drills or working on defensive scenarios, it puts you in control.

Kristen believes this is where dry fire becomes dynamic. “It’s not just about muscle memory,” she explained. “It’s about decisions, speed, and adaptability.”

Some users even project scenarios onto garage doors or large screens. It creates a full-size, immersive experience without needing a range.

Why Dry Fire Training Matters Now More Than Ever

Ammunition prices can be unpredictable, making regular range trips cost-prohibitive for many new shooters. Range access is also limited in some areas. And for beginners, live fire can be intimidating.

Dry fire solves these problems:

  • It’s affordable.
  • There’s no noise or recoil.
  • It provides instant feedback.
  • You can train anywhere.
  • You build skills between live fire sessions.

With tools like SureStrike and the Smokeless Range, shooters can train smarter—not harder.

What is dry fire training?

Dry fire training means practicing shooting skills—like draw, aim, and trigger control—without live rounds. It’s safe, affordable, and effective for all skill levels.

How does the SureStrike laser cartridge work?

The SureStrike fits inside your firearm’s chamber. When you pull the trigger, it emits a laser pulse that interacts with targets or training software to show you where your shots would land.

What is the Smokeless Range?

The Smokeless Range is a virtual simulator that projects shooting scenarios onto a screen or wall. It allows shooters to train with real or replica firearms using laser feedback.

Is dry fire training just for beginners?

Not at all. Dry fire helps everyone—from first-time gun owners to competitive athletes—build muscle memory, improve accuracy, and maintain their skills between range visits.

Is it safe to dry fire a real gun?

Yes, as long as the firearm is properly cleared and you’re using it with tools like the SureStrike, dry fire is a safe and effective training method.
